Anita Dua is a scholar working on Molecular Biology, Biochemistry and Nutrition and Dietetics. According to data from OpenAlex, Anita Dua has authored 22 papers receiving a total of 474 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Molecular Biology, 7 papers in Biochemistry and 6 papers in Nutrition and Dietetics. Recurrent topics in Anita Dua's work include Muscle Physiology and Disorders (6 papers), Phytochemicals and Antioxidant Activities (6 papers) and Essential Oils and Antimicrobial Activity (5 papers). Anita Dua is often cited by papers focused on Muscle Physiology and Disorders (6 papers), Phytochemicals and Antioxidant Activities (6 papers) and Essential Oils and Antimicrobial Activity (5 papers). Anita Dua collaborates with scholars based in India, United States and Kenya. Anita Dua's co-authors include Ritu Mahajan, Sanjeev Gupta, Ashwani Mittal, Prachi Gupta, Gaurav Garg, Bhupinder P. S. Vohra, Sanjeev Kumar Gupta, Elisha R. Injeti, Avtar Singh and Manju Bala and has published in prestigious journals such as SHILAP Revista de lepidopterología, Archives of Biochemistry and Biophysics and Journal of Cellular Physiology.
